Output d31a532445d295500013b50984fd88a2de3bdbdedec89bcef791f1de95810ea2:1

value
1505837
script pubkey
OP_HASH160 OP_PUSHBYTES_20 217a233c07c1dbb8a02c0cb6a4c9d5b256431989 OP_EQUAL
address
34k2Y9Qhm1T2d1KoefUeTnYf4j1qW9iTyg
transaction
d31a532445d295500013b50984fd88a2de3bdbdedec89bcef791f1de95810ea2
spent
true